This mesmerizing texture is all down to the art of making choux pastry, an essential skill in French baking. Making choux pastry for our French Crullers starts by boiling together water, butter, sugar, and salt. Once boiled, flour is added in all at once, and the mixture is stirred vigorously.

To make the glaze, put the chocolate and butter in a microwave-safe bowl and microwave for about 40-60 seconds, or until the chocolate and butter are melted and smooth. Stir the powdered sugar into the melted butter and chocolate. Beat the mixture, adding small amounts of hot water until thinned as desired.

Cut parchment paper into eighteen 3-in. squares. Pipe a 3-in. circle on each parchment square. Carefully lower squares, pastry side down, a few at a time, into hot oil (leave parchment on the pastry in the oil). Cook for 1 minute. Carefully remove paper with metal tongs. Fry until golden brown 2-3 minutes on each side.
